Yeremia 46:21

Konteks

46:21 Even her mercenaries 1 

will prove to be like pampered, 2  well-fed calves.

For they too will turn and run away.

They will not stand their ground

when 3  the time for them to be destroyed comes,

the time for them to be punished.

Yeremia 48:44

Konteks

48:44 Anyone who flees at the sound of terror

will fall into a pit.

Anyone who climbs out of the pit

will be caught in a trap. 4 

For the time is coming

when I will punish the people of Moab. 5 

I, the Lord, affirm it! 6

[46:21]  1 tn Heb “her hirelings in her midst.”

[46:21]  2 tn The word “pampered” is not in the text. It is supplied in the translation to explain the probable meaning of the simile. The mercenaries were well cared for like stall-fed calves, but in the face of the danger they will prove no help because they will turn and run away without standing their ground. Some see the point of the simile to be that they too are fattened for slaughter. However, the next two lines do not fit that interpretation too well.

[46:21]  3 tn The temporal use of the particle כִּי (ki; BDB 472 s.v. כִּי 2.a) seems more appropriate to the context than the causal use.

[48:44]  4 sn Jer 48:43-44a are in the main the same as Isa 24:17-18 which shows that the judgment was somewhat proverbial. For a very similar kind of argumentation see Amos 5:19; judgment is unavoidable.

[48:44]  5 tn Heb “For I will bring upon her, even upon Moab, the year of her punishment.”

[48:44]  6 tn Heb “Oracle of the Lord.”
